[/align]There is many factors in the rating for injury. It is not just the grip test. I myself have recurring carpal tunnel/ neuropathy. I had my rating in Dec. and just now got a verbal from my adjuster over the phone the other day. They put many factors into your rating. Such as , how your ADL's are and what your job was, your age at the time of injury etc.
My adjuster told me that the doctor put my hand at 39%. Mentioned something about the shoulder at 81%. To me i thought the two were suppose to add up to 100%. The figures do not seem right. He is sending me the copy of the report sometime next week. Based on just the hand here in NH it is 210 weeks x whatever you were getting for money when out of work x percentage. Now if they rate me with Upper extremity it will be worth more. He said the lawyer for their ic will be looking at the rating this week and will have to decide if it is the upper extremity or just the hand. Every state is different. So if i were you, i would read , read read up on your state and PIR ratings anywhere you can. Indiana, is a State that has set amounts in place for Work Comp Settlements. Called Caps. Being said, depends on the injury, and the injured body part, plus the amount of Disability to that body part will then make up your settlement. You should always contact all people and medical places before you accept a settlement, and make sure all the Medical Bills have been paid. For if you don't, then you will get stuck paying for them, so beware the Settlement agreement, it needs to be read very carefully, for once you sign it, you own it.
